There are reports coming in from Essex,
that Arsenal striker Graham
Barrett has joined Colchester United of Nationwide division 2 on
a month's loan.
(Now confirmed on official Colchester Utd website)
Despite early promise and a few appearances on the bench, Barrett's Arsenal career could be set to become one of many loan spells. The last one, at Crewe, ended 2 months ago. Last season he was in Bristol for a while.
Barrett's only 20, so there's hope for him at Arsenal yet.
But he seems to have been overtaken by Aliadiere and others,
and hasn't even featured in the Worthington Cup side this season.
But to be fair, he was out of action for a good part of last season with glandular fever. So for his sake let's hope he takes this chance to re-stake his claim.
And (oops) many thanks to Paul Burland for reminding me that
we couldn't have included Barrett in the Worthington Cup squads because he was cup tied after appearing for Crewe. But
there's still plenty of reason to believe that Aliadiere and Pennant
have jumped ahead of him in the first team fringe's pecking order.
